Concern has been raised over the amount of rental homes across the North West that failed an inspection in 2024.Recent figures published by the Department of Housing showed that in Sligo alone, there were 817 inspections last year, 433 of which failed the first time around.The figures are part of the over 80,000 inspections on private rental accommodation carried out by local authorities during 2024.Speaking to OceanFM news, Local Sligo Fianna Fail Cllr Donal Gilroy shared his thoughts on the statistics:
